This proceedings consists of 20 papers which have been selected and invited from the submissions to the 4

This proceedings consists of 20 papers which have been selected and invited from the submissions to the 4th

th  International Conference on Computer Science, Applied Mathematics and Applications (ICCSAMA 2016) held on

International Conference on Computer Science, Applied Mathematics and Applications (ICCSAMA 2016) held on2-3 May, 2016

2-3 May, 2016 in Laxenburg, Austria. The conference is organized into 5 sessions: Advanced Optimization Methods and Their Applications, Models for ICT applications, Topics on discrete mathematics, Data Analytic Methods and Applications and Feature Extractio,  respectively. All chapters in the book discuss theoretical and practical issues connected with computational methods and optimization methods for knowledge engineering. The editors hope that this volume can be useful for graduate and Ph.D. students and researchers in Applied Sciences, Computer Science and Applied Mathematics.
